Gather up for a host of exciting activities to celebrate Chinese arts, culture and heritage at Wan Qing Dragon Boat Festival 2022 from 21 May to 3 June 2022!
Discover the story and traditions behind Dragon Boat Festival, one of the oldest cultural festivals in the world. Revel in the rich historical and cultural significance of the festival with a line-up of live performances, cultural workshops, heritage walking tours, storytelling sessions, and more during the weekend open house.
You can also look out for festival-related digital content on Sun Yat Sen Nanyang Memorial Hall’s website and Facebook Page throughout the festival period.
